The Xtreme Power X90โ2S is a scalable, modular 480 V online doubleโconversion UPS engineered for
critical infrastructure and highโavailability environments. Built around 50 kW or 70 kW hotโswappable power modules,
the X90โ2S scales from 50 kW up to 140 kW while simplifying maintenance and maximizing uptime.
This integrated system combines internal batteries and a front maintenance bypass in a single compact cabinet.
With full front access and top cable entry standard, installation and service are streamlined โ ideal for
data centers, industrial control systems, medical imaging, and modular/edge IT where performance and serviceability matter.
| Parameter | Detail |
|---|---|
| Topology | Online doubleโconversion (480 V threeโphase) |
| Capacity Range | 50 kW to 140 kW scalable (modular) |
| Power Modules | 70 kW |
| Efficiency | Up to 96.5% (online) / 99% (ECO mode) |
| Battery System | Integrated internal batteries; up to ~6 minutes at 100 kW load (typical) |
| Surge / Fault Withstand | 65 kAIC |
| Display | 10โณ color touchscreen LCD |
| Input Options | Dual input (rectifier + bypass) or single input |
| Service Access | Full front access; no rear clearance required |
| Cabling | Top cable entry standard; optional 6โณ sidecar kit for bottom entry |
| Certifications | ULโ1778, cUL, FCC Class A, RoHS, TAA, Energy Star |
| Warranty | 3 years electronics / 3 years batteries (U.S. & Canada) |
